Background
The cableway is also called a crane, a cable car, a cage, a cable car can also refer to a cable railway, is a kind of transportation means, and generally carries passengers or goods up and down on a rugged hillside, the cableway utilizes a steel cable suspended in mid-air to support and pull the passenger car or the goods car, except for a station, a support for supporting the steel cable is generally built at an interval in the middle, part of the cableway adopts the crane suspended below the steel cable, and the cableway also has no crane, passengers sit on a hanging chair opened in mid-air, the cableway using the hanging chair is most common in a snowy area, the cable car generally needs to be stopped for transportation and maintenance every year, and even some relatively hot tourist scenic areas can be maintained every month to ensure the safety of the cable car in the driving process, so the probability of accidents is very low.
At present, when the pressure cable supporting wheel is replaced, a mechanical screw jack is mostly adopted to manually operate to lift a steel cable from the pressure cable supporting wheel, when the mechanical screw jack is adopted, threads are always in a stressed state in the jacking process, the threads are easily damaged after being taken off for a long time, the situations of slipping, unstable support and the like occur between supporting pieces of the jack, and therefore potential safety hazards exist in the jack process.

Referring to the attached fig. 1-3 of the specification, the present invention provides an embodiment:
a cableway maintenance lifting auxiliary tool comprises a jack mechanism 1, a plurality of supporting mechanisms 2 are arranged inside the jack mechanism 1, the jack mechanism 1 comprises a screw rod 101, the outer wall of the screw rod 101 is rotatably connected with a plurality of connection type supporting seats 102, a screw rod connecting seat 103 is fixedly arranged on one side of one connection type supporting seat 102 through a bolt, a rotation connecting ring 104 is fixedly arranged at one end of the screw rod 101, a plurality of supports 105 are hinged to the outer walls of the connection type supporting seats 102, the corresponding connection type supporting seats 102 move on the screw rod 101 by rotating the connecting ring 104, so that the supports 105 are driven to be gathered inwards, a steel cable is lifted from a cable supporting and pressing wheel, the supporting mechanisms 2 comprise rectangular connecting seats 21, columnar connecting rods 22 are fixedly arranged on one side of the rectangular connecting seats 21 through bolts, the columnar connecting rods 22 play a role of fixedly connecting the plurality of supports 105, and the supporting stability of the supports 105 is improved, one side fixed mounting of rectangle connecting seat 21 has first bracing piece 23, there is second bracing piece 24 column connecting rod 22's outer wall through bolt fixed mounting, one side of second bracing piece 24 is provided with first spacing frame 25, the setting of first spacing frame 25, play the effect of connecting first bracing piece 23 and second bracing piece 24, per two corresponding supports 105 all are mirror symmetry setting about the level of connection type supporting seat 102 to the central line, the inner wall of a plurality of supports 105 articulates respectively has support base 106 and lift board 107, support base 106 is used for supporting the utility model discloses, lift board 107 is used for supporting the lift cable wire.
The number of the rectangular connecting seats 21 is set to be a plurality, the plurality of rectangular connecting seats 21 are all fixedly installed on the outer wall of the corresponding support 105 through bolts, the columnar connecting rods 22 are fixedly installed between the two corresponding rectangular connecting seats 21, the supporting stability of the support 105 is improved, the support is prevented from shaking in the lifting process, the operating arms 26 are rotatably connected between the second support rod 24 and the first limiting frames 25, one sides of the operating arms 26 are rotatably connected with the roller 27, the rotating connecting rods 28 are fixedly installed on the sides, far away from the roller 27, of the operating arms 26 through bolts, the rotating connecting rods 28 are rotatably connected inside the second support rod 24, the reinforcing support rod 29 is fixedly installed on the outer wall of the second support rod 24, the second limiting frames 210 are fixedly installed on the outer wall of the first limiting frames 25, the roller 27 is arranged between the first limiting frames 25 and the second limiting frames 210, when the operating arms 26 rotate, the roller 27 is driven to move along the gap track between the first limiting frame 25 and the second limiting frame 210, a sliding block 211 is fixedly mounted on one side of each of the first limiting frame 25 and the second limiting frame 210 through a bolt, a sliding groove 212 is formed in one side of each of the first supporting rods 23, the sliding block 211 is slidably mounted in an inner cavity of the sliding groove 212, a connection type supporting sleeve 213 is fixedly mounted on one side, away from the operating arm 26, of the rotating connecting rod 28 through the bolt, the number of the second supporting rods 24 is multiple, every two corresponding second supporting rods 24 are mutually connected through the connection type supporting sleeve 213, the connection type supporting sleeve 213 is fixedly connected with the two operating arms 26, the two corresponding sliding blocks 211 can slide in the inner cavities of the sliding grooves 212, and the effect of lifting the two corresponding supports 105 is achieved.
The working principle is as follows: when the device is used, firstly, the base 106 is supported to be arranged, a supporting point of the lifting plate 107 is found, then the connecting ring 104 is operated to rotate to enable the corresponding connection type supporting seat 102 to move on the screw rod 101, so that the support 105 is driven to lift upwards, the steel cable is lifted from the cable supporting and pressing wheel, in the process that the support 105 lifts upwards, the distance between the two corresponding supports 105 is changed, the second supporting rod 24 drives the sliding block 211 to slide in the inner cavity of the sliding groove 212, the sliding speed of the sliding block 211 in the inner cavity of the sliding groove 212 is uniform by rolling between the first limiting frame 25 and the second limiting frame 210 through the roller 27, the effect of buffering the force between the hinged parts of the support 105 is achieved, and meanwhile, the support 105 is supported in an auxiliary mode.
